Ranveer Singh In Don 3: Ranveer Singh has been continuously making headlines for some time for his next film 'Don-3'. Farhan Akhtar announced the new installment of his most successful franchise Don last year.

 

After this, the fans were happy thinking that they would see King Shahrukh Khan becoming a 'Don' once again in the third part. However, after a few days, Farhan Akhtar spoiled the wishes of the fans. He introduced Ranveer Singh as the lead actor of Don-3.

 

Social media users had expressed their anger over the replacement of Shahrukh Khan and Ranveer Singh joining the Don franchise. Now actor Arjun Rampal, who was recently a part of the film 'Don', has expressed his reaction to replacing Shahrukh Khan in the film and making Ranveer Singh the new Don.

 

Arjun Rampal reacted on replacing Shahrukh Khan

Arjun Rampal played the role of Jasjeet Ahuja in Shahrukh Khan's Don. Being a part of the family of Farhan Akhtar's film 'Don', Arjun Rampal has expressed his reaction to casting Ranveer Singh in place of Shahrukh Khan in the third part of the film. Speaking to India Today, Arjun Rampal said,

 

It will be fun to see Ranveer Singh become 'Don'

Taking his point further, actor Arjun Rampal said, "It is going to be very fun to see Ranveer Singh as a don. Apart from this, it is also going to be very exciting to see Farhan Akhtar taking over the director's chair after a long time".
